Analogous Autumn Grapevine ~ Fancy

Instructions

  • Prep stems by trimming the stem of the spray, cut at angle, fluff out and bend slightly
  • Put in grapevine at the 12 o’clock position with hot glue
  • Layer next piece into the negative spaces of the previous layer
  • Leave about a 3” gap between the upward & downward transition for bow
  • Mark the transition point, where you want to place the bow and begin the downward cascade of the sprays
  • Add the next spray into the grapevine upside down until complete at the 6 o’clock position
  • Separate the grassy spray into smaller pieces, trim at an angle
  • Place grass at the 12 o'clock position and the 6 o’clock position
  • Continue adding a couple of pieces of the grass
  • Make The Bow
  • Starting with 4” ribbon, make a 6” tail, pinch it together,
  • Make loop (approximately 8”) from back to front, then walk it together, give it a hard twist,
  • Make another loop (approximately 8”) from back to front, walk it together and lay it on top
  • Make sure the loops are the same size and that bow fits the area
  • Second layer: Using another 2-1/2” ribbon, make the tail just slightly shorter than the previous layer
  • Make loop about 1” shorter, from back to front, then walk it together, give it a hard twist,
  • Make another loop from back to front, walk it together and lay it on top
  • Fasten the layers together with a zip tie
  • Take another zip tie, find spot for bow and add the zip tie into the grapevine
  • Add bow in the center, fasten off, fluff
  • Make a roller coaster loop, pinch, attach to bottom of grapevine, curl ends
  • Using a single floral head, add in at the 12 o’clock position
  • Position the pumpkin, weave a skewer through the grapevine and into the pumpkin
  • Add two more skewers, crossing over the previous ones, cut any pieces on the back
  • Add a piece for greenery under the pumpkin
  • Add additional buds in a couple more spots to fill empty spaces
